The secret’s out. It turns out you might still have some “issues” with leakage after the baby comes out. For quite some time. Hopefully not forever. BUT – there is hope. This is one of the issues that drove me to make this series in the first place. As a pilates instructor and wellness professional, I work with a lot of women through their pregnancy and beyond. This issue is one that comes up a LOT, although most of them are hesitant to admit to it. And after I had my baby, I was in the same boat. But I refused to believe that I had to live like this for the rest of my life. So I made it my personal mission to find the solution. And I’m happy to say I did. Check out our pelvic floor videos on the Solutions page to find out how to fix issues like incontinence. Oh – and NEWSFLASH: the answer is NOT always more kegels.
